Synthesis, structure, magnetic properties and molecular mechanics study on the dinuclear copper (II) with biradical 被引量:1

摘要 Dinuclear copper complex with biradicals [Cu(hfac)2]2PhBNM(PhBNM = 2,5-bimethyl-1,4-bis(4,4,5,5-tetramethyllimidazoline-1-oxyl-3-oxide)phenyl,hfac=hexafluoroacetylacetonate) has been synthesized and characterized. It crystallized in the monoclinic system, with space group C2/c, a=1.9012(4), b=1.3718(3), c=2.1620(4) nm, β=97.55(3)°, Z=4. The X-ray structure analysis shows that the molecular structure consists of two kinds of conformations. The ratio of them is 7:3. The energy of two conformations, calculated with molecular mechanics, are different, E1=740 kJ/mol, and E2=771 kJ · mol-1. The CNDO/k results on the complex indicate that the orbital energy of low spin state is lower than that of high spin state, which correspond with the results of magnetic measurement.
